Focus More Time on Your Clients

AML administration can become difficult when identity documents, company records, risk assessments and review notes are stored across emails, spreadsheets and separate folders.

​

Trusted AML helps your team follow a clearer process from the first information request through to approval and ongoing review.

Streamlined Client Verification

Send digital identity verification requests and track completion without relying on repeated email follow-ups.

Clearer Business Structures

Review companies, trusts, directors, shareholders, beneficial owners and connected parties in one structured case.

Risk-Based Workflows

Apply different information and review requirements based on the customer, service, jurisdiction and identified risk.

Automated Reminders

Prompt clients for outstanding information and alert your team when documents or reviews require attention.

Ongoing Screening

Continue monitoring relevant customers and connected parties for changes in PEP, sanctions and adverse media information.

Audit-Ready Records

Keep supporting evidence, internal notes, decisions and activity histories together for easier review and audit preparation.
